Sound Microsystems appears to be a reliable computer repair shop based in Redmond, WA, with customers reporting positive experiences. They're praised for their diagnostic skills, particularly for identifying hardware issues and offering solutions. The staff, including a person named Aaron, are often mentioned for providing excellent customer service and providing helpful advice, even if it means not getting paid for the service.
